CITY OF ST ALBANS (1947-1959 General cargo ship 442 feet long of City Line, Glasgow : 1969 scrapped Japan) Own Page

Ellerman's CITY OF ST ALBANS arrives in Prince's Dock, Glasgow to load for South Africa

Arrived fromAntwerp (Belgium)Port of RegistryGlasgow (Scotland, U.K.)
Arrived in berth27 Prince's Dock, Glasgow (with her head east and stern on 26 pawl)
Sailing forSouth Africa via Birkenhead
Sailed from berth2 / 3 Prince's Dock, Glasgow (with her head east and bridge on wall of 2 / 3)
Draught forward on arrival12' 05"
Draught aft on arrival17' 00"
Cargo carried on arrivalSand Ballast
Commenced discharge of inward cargo0800 on 21st April
Stevedore discharging inward cargoSmith Coggins
Completed discharge of inward cargo1400 on 25th April
Commened loading outward cargo0800 on 18th April
Outward cargoGeneral cargo
Stevedore loading outward cargoSmith Coggins
Heavy lifts loaded2nd May loaded 1 @ 10 tons 15 cwts , 1 @ 10 tons 13 cwts, 1 @ 8 tons from floating crane NEWSHOT
Completed loading outward cargo1530 on 4th May
Draught forward on sailing13' 02"
Draught aft on sailing16' 06"
Engine trials4th May from 1105 to 1110
